plummet

Vocabulary Word

Definition
When we say something 'plummets,' we mean that it decreases or falls very quickly or suddenly. Imagine the temperature dropping suddenly on a very cold day, it's said to have plummeted.
Examples in Different Contexts
In technology, if a website's traffic 'plummets', it means fewer people are visiting. A web manager might note, 'Our site traffic plummeted after the redesign. We should look into it.'
